What Should I Do If I Can’t Find the Unblock Option on Facebook?
If you cannot find the unblock option on Facebook, it is indeed essential to ensure you are looking in the right place. Frequently, users overlook the settings area, thinking that the unblock feature is more easily accessible. To unblock someone, go to the Settings & Privacy menu, then select Settings. From there,navigate to the Blocking section,where you will see a list of users you’ve blocked. Here, you can quickly unblock any individual by clicking the Unblock button next to their name.
keep in mind that if the user has deleted their account or if there’s a temporary glitch in facebook’s system, the unblock option might not appear as expected. In such cases, first try logging out and back in to refresh your session. Another alternative is to use a different browser or device to see if the issue persists. Sometimes, browser extensions or privacy settings can interfere with app functionality, so checking those could help resolve your problem.

Will Unblocking Someone on Facebook Notify Them?
No, Facebook does not send a notification when you unblock someone. This means that the user will not receive any alert or message indicating they have been unblocked. However, they may notice that they can view your profile again or see your posts in their news feed if you share public content. This absence of notification helps to alleviate some stress, as you can choose to unblock someone without the associated awkwardness of an announcement.
